For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 801 students in 33703, FL.
The top-ranked public middle school in 33703, FL is Meadowlawn Middle School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public middle school in zipcode 33703 have an average math proficiency score of 37% (versus the Florida public middle school average of 55%), and reading proficiency score of 27% (versus the 52% statewide average). Middle schools in 33703, FL have an average ranking of 2/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Florida public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 57%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Black), which is less than the Florida public middle school average of 66% (majority Hispanic).
